Evaluating Enterprise-Grade Process Platforms
Modern operational readiness demands more than simple task mapping. It requires a unified view of process health, compliance, and throughput. Enterprise-grade BPM suites now integrate process mining and simulation, allowing stakeholders to identify constraints before they impact the bottom line.
- Process Mining: Automated discovery of actual process flows versus intended workflows.
- Digital Twins of Organizations: Simulating changes to operational models without risking current production environments.
- Cross-Functional Integration: Breaking data silos by linking finance, operations, and IT governance.
The true value lies in the data-backed ability to pivot operations in real-time. Most organizations overlook the integration of RPA as a critical component, ignoring the massive efficiency gains achievable through intelligent automation in post-migration phases.

Enterprises often face the trap of automating broken processes. A sophisticated strategy demands that you model and refine your workflows before applying technology layers. When implemented correctly, these tools serve as a bridge between legacy constraints and the demands of modern digital transformation, ensuring that your IT governance frameworks remain resilient throughout the scaling phase.
Key Challenges
The primary barrier remains cultural inertia and the complexity of integrating fragmented legacy architectures. Without executive buy-in, even the most powerful tools remain underutilized, leading to technical debt rather than operational efficiency.
Best Practices
Begin by mapping the most critical paths and securing them through iterative automation cycles. Ensure that your process documentation is machine-readable to allow for seamless integration with enterprise-wide management systems.
Governance Alignment
Operational readiness must always align with compliance frameworks. Automated workflows should include built-in audit trails and real-time monitoring to satisfy regulatory requirements without slowing down business velocity.

Q: How do BPM tools improve operational readiness?
A: They provide real-time visibility into process bottlenecks and simulate workflows to prevent deployment failures. This allows leadership to make data-driven decisions before committing to large-scale operational changes.
Q: Can automation tools be integrated into existing BPM frameworks?
A: Absolutely, modern BPM tools are designed to trigger automated actions, such as RPA bots, directly within documented workflows. This creates a cohesive ecosystem where process design and execution are inextricably linked.
Q: What is the most critical factor for successful BPM adoption?
A: The most critical factor is aligning business processes with specific compliance and performance KPIs before deploying automation technology. Without this foundation, you risk automating inefficiencies that complicate future scalability.
